Overview
The Intelligent Broadcasting Control Center is a state-of-the-art system designed to streamline and automate broadcasting operations. It serves as the central hub for managing audio distribution across various zones, ensuring seamless communication in environments like schools, offices, and public spaces. By leveraging advanced technologies such as AI and IoT, the system reduces manual intervention and enhances operational efficiency. Modern Intelligent Broadcasting Control Centers are highly customizable, allowing users to tailor the system to their specific needs. They often come with features like automated scheduling, remote access, and emergency alert integration, making them indispensable for organizations that prioritize reliable and efficient communication.
Structure and Working Principle
The Intelligent Broadcasting Control Center typically consists of a central control unit, amplifiers, speakers, and network interfaces. The central control unit processes audio signals and manages distribution, while amplifiers ensure the signals are strong enough to reach all designated zones. Network interfaces enable remote access and integration with other systems. The system operates on a combination of hardware and software, with the latter providing the interface for users to schedule broadcasts, monitor performance, and respond to emergencies. AI algorithms can optimize audio quality and automate routine tasks, such as playing pre-recorded messages at scheduled times.
Key Features
One of the standout features of the Intelligent Broadcasting Control Center is its ability to support multi-zone audio distribution. This allows different messages to be broadcast in different areas simultaneously, which is particularly useful in large facilities. Another key feature is the integration of emergency alert systems, ensuring timely dissemination of critical information during crises. The system also offers remote control capabilities, enabling administrators to manage broadcasts from anywhere via a secure network connection. Additionally, AI-driven automation can analyze usage patterns and optimize broadcasting schedules, further reducing the need for manual oversight.
Application Areas
Intelligent Broadcasting Control Centers are widely used in educational institutions, where they facilitate morning announcements, class changes, and emergency drills. Corporate offices employ these systems for internal communications, such as meeting reminders and public address announcements. Public spaces like airports, train stations, and shopping malls also benefit from these systems, as they provide clear and reliable audio guidance to large crowds. In industrial settings, the system can be used for safety announcements and operational instructions, ensuring compliance with safety protocols.
Maintenance and Precautions
Regular maintenance is essential to ensure the longevity and optimal performance of an Intelligent Broadcasting Control Center. This includes checking the integrity of cables, updating software, and testing emergency alert functions. Network security is another critical aspect, as unauthorized access could disrupt operations. Compatibility with existing systems should be verified before installation to avoid technical issues. It’s also advisable to train staff on how to use the system effectively, particularly for emergency scenarios, to maximize its utility.
B2B Procurement Guide
When procuring an Intelligent Broadcasting Control Center for B2B applications, it’s important to evaluate the system’s scalability. Ensure it can accommodate future expansions, such as additional zones or advanced features. Integration capabilities with existing infrastructure, such as fire alarm systems or digital signage, should also be assessed. Vendor reputation and after-sales support are crucial factors. Look for suppliers with a proven track record in delivering reliable systems and providing timely technical assistance. Request demonstrations or pilot installations to test the system’s performance in real-world conditions before making a final decision.
